a highly unrefined but relatively tasty honey beer here, not sure if it actually is a lager or not, i thought i remember it being a honey ale, but whatever, the distinction is almost inconsequential in the beer. its super cloudy and thick looking from the tap, kind of flat too, not at all what i had in mind when i came in here out of the heat for a refreshing pint. fortunately, it smells and tastes pretty good, tons of natural honey character hitting both senses simultaneously, and there is the right amount of sweetness to it with the grain in here, a full flavored and complete profile, floral and springy from the honey, but the texture just doesnt match, its weighty from being so full of sediment, and the carbonation sags, a shame because this is so full of potential. kind of sloppy overall, but in the end, beer is all about taste, and this tastes pretty good, so its hard to be too critical. i didnt love any of the beers in here, but this was one of the better ones, for whatever thats worth...
